2014-02-27 122 views
2

我很難在我的Windows 2008 Standard(SP2)服務器上運行Arango 1.4.9。這是全新的安裝。當我嘗試啓動阿朗戈服務器我收到此消息:在Windows Server 2008上安裝ArangoDB

程序輸入點TryAcquireSRWLockExclusive不能設在動態鏈接庫KERNEL32.dll

我曾經嘗試都64位和32位版本。我以管理員身份運行安裝程序,反之亦然。有任何想法嗎?

+0

是2008年還是2008r2? – fceller

+0

它是服務器2008年 – skinneejoe

回答

3

TryAcquireSRWLockExclusive來自較新的Windows API。 Windows 2008r2版本使用更新的Windows API功能(如SRW(Slim/Reader Writer)API)來提高性能。這些在Windows Server 2008中不可用。

我假定您必須重新編譯Windows 2008或在支持論壇(https://groups.google.com/forum/#!forum/arangodb)中尋求合適的二進制文件。

相關問題